The Influence of Behavioral Retargeting on Search Signals

 

Behavioral retargeting is a powerful strategy that allows businesses to re-engage with users who have interacted with their website or content. When combined with SEO, behavioral retargeting can influence search signals, improve rankings, and increase organic traffic. How Behavioral Retargeting Impacts SEO Signals

Behavioral retargeting helps keep your brand top of mind for users who have previously interacted with your site. By reducing bounce rates and improving engagement metrics such as time on site, this strategy sends positive signals to search engines, which helps improve SEO performance. Key Benefits of Behavioral Retargeting for SEO

  1. Increased Engagement and Time on Site
    By reminding users of their previous interactions, retargeting increases their likelihood of revisiting and engaging with your site. Higher engagement and time on site signal to search engines that your site offers valuable content, improving rankings.

  2. Reduced Bounce Rates
    Personalized retargeting helps bring users back to your site, reducing bounce rates. A lower bounce rate is a key SEO signal, indicating to search engines that visitors are satisfied with your content.

  3. Improved Conversion Rates
    Behavioral retargeting also leads to better conversion rates by showing users relevant content or offers. This drives more meaningful traffic, which positively impacts SEO rankings.

  4. Enhanced CTR
    By targeting users with personalized ads, you improve click-through rates (CTR), a critical SEO factor. Higher CTR indicates to search engines that your content resonates with users.
